在设计高效管理系统角色权限时,我们需要综合考虑企业的业务需求、组织结构、信息安全要求等多方面因素。以下是一些实用的步骤和建议,帮助您轻松设计并实施一个既高效又安全的角色权限管理系统。
1. 明确业务需求与目标
1.1 分析业务流程
首先,深入了解企业的业务流程,包括各个部门的职责、关键业务环节以及数据流转路径。这有助于我们识别哪些数据需要保护,以及哪些角色需要访问这些数据。
1.2 设定安全目标
根据业务需求,设定具体的安全目标,如防止未授权访问、确保数据完整性、保护隐私等。
2. 构建角色模型
2.1 定义角色
基于业务流程,定义不同的角色,如管理员、普通员工、财务人员等。每个角色应具有明确的职责和权限范围。
2.2 角色权限分配
为每个角色分配相应的权限,确保角色权限与其职责相匹配。例如,财务人员可能需要访问财务数据,但不应具备修改系统设置的权利。
3. 实施最小权限原则
3.1 最小权限原则
确保每个用户和角色只拥有完成其工作所必需的权限。这有助于降低安全风险,因为即使某个用户权限被滥用,其影响也有限。
3.2 定期审查
定期审查角色权限,确保权限分配仍然符合业务需求和安全要求。
4. 设计权限管理流程
4.1 权限申请与审批
建立规范的权限申请和审批流程,确保权限变更得到适当授权。
4.2 权限变更管理
记录权限变更的历史,以便在出现问题时进行追踪和审计。
5. 技术实现与工具
5.1 权限管理系统
选择合适的权限管理系统,如基于角色的访问控制(RBAC)系统,以自动化权限管理流程。
5.2 安全审计
利用安全审计工具,对系统访问进行监控,及时发现并处理异常行为。
6. 培训与沟通
6.1 安全意识培训
定期对员工进行安全意识培训,提高员工对信息安全的重视程度。
6.2 沟通与协作
加强部门间的沟通与协作,确保角色权限管理的一致性和有效性。
7. 持续优化与改进
7.1 定期评估
定期评估角色权限管理系统的效果,根据业务发展和安全需求进行调整。
7.2 引入新技术
关注信息安全领域的最新技术,适时引入新技术以提升权限管理系统的安全性。
通过以上步骤,您可以轻松设计并实施一个高效、安全的角色权限管理系统,从而保障企业信息安全。记住,信息安全是一个持续的过程,需要不断优化和改进。
